SHOPIAN, SEPTEMBER 04: In order to create awareness among public regarding the importance of exercising their franchise, mega SVEEP activities were organised today by District Nodal Officer SVEEP/ Media at Imamsahib and Zainapora areas of Zainapora AC.
The events witnessed huge participation of the general public, students, teachers, shopkeepers and street vendors.
At Imamsahib, the programme started with a rally led by Tehsildar Imamsahib and District Nodal Officer Shopian from GHSS, Imamsahib and concluded with a Nukad Natak by Wathori cultural group.
At Zainapora, a cycle rally was led by District Nodal Officer, SVEEP, which started from GHSS Zainapora and culminated at Wachi. The participants were carrying posters, asking voters for enthusiastic participation in upcoming elections, on 18th September.
The objective of these SVEEP activities was stressing the power of vote and the role of youth in shaping the nation’s future. Students of various institutions actively participated in the Cycle Rally by displaying slogans like, ‘Vote for a better Future’, ‘Your Vote, Your Power’ and others, effectively engaging with the voters about the significance of their participation in the electoral process.
The Headmasters and Principals of the participating schools delivered inspiring speeches, emphasizing the critical role that young people can play in fostering a vibrant democracy and urged the students to take the message of electoral participation to every household, thereby contributing to the success of the democratic process.
